Clearfield County to build Starbucks
CLEARFIELD COUNTY, Pa. (WTAJ) — Calling all coffee lovers, Starbucks is opening a store along the Shawville Highway. The Lawrence Township Planning Commission recommended the approval of the land development plan on Tuesday night. Pennsylvania man indicted by federal jury for possessing methamphetamine
CLEARFIELD COUNTY, Pa. (WTAJ) — A Curwensville man was indicted by a federal grand jury in Johnstown for violating a federal narcotics law. Baseball Game Preview: Punxsutawney Hits the Road
Punxsutawney and Clearfield are an even 5-5 against one another since May of 2016, but likely not for long. The Punxsutawney Chucks will head out on the road to challenge the Clearfield Bison at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Punxsutawney is looking to tack on another W to their 12-game streak on the road dating back to last season.
